Float Trip
My husband and I have a tradition to go floating on or around his birthday each year. For the past few years, we've been floating the Illinois River in Oklahoma. It's really beautiful and we always have an enjoyable time. We personally like to get a raft instead of a canoe because we have a history of tipping over every time we try to paddle around something -- which I'll happily admit is because of my inability to paddle in the right direction! ;) Plus, by taking a raft, you really can relax and enjoy the trip down the river. We'll just bounce off the rocks and other obstacles until we reach our ending point. Of course, there's the must stop lunch break and numerous swim breaks to keep cool. It is really a great time and this is a great time of year to go. Most of the rivers still have a good flow because of spring rains, but they're not too dangerous from too much rain. If you've never been floating, you really must go. When we lived in Missouri, we'd float the Elk River, just north of the Arkansas border... and in my many years in Arkansas, I've floated many of the beautiful rivers here.
